Y- fit with shot on goal 1

The picture above is of a training drill. It involves players at four spots i.e. Spot A,B,C, and D.

The drill starts when the player from Spot A passes the ball to the player at Spot B . The player at Spot B plays it back to Spot A . The player after receiving the ball back, plays it to the Spot C. From Spot C, the ball is played to the player at Spot B. The player at Spot B after receiving the ball, plays a through ball for the player arriving from Spot D. The player from Spot D runs forward to receive the through ball and after receiving it takes a shot at the goal which is saved by the goalkeeper.

These type of drills help the players to enhance their passing and shooting abilities which are the essential part of the beautiful game of football.
